In this episode I’m joined by Amelia Villada. Amelia facilitated so much sister wound healing for me. She embodies community, and sisterhood. She was even gracious enough to share her breastmilk with us as I had low supply with Atlas. She will forever be one of my soul sisters.

We spend this time chatting about how we see so many birthworkers showing up to births trying to rescue their clients from birth itself. We see so many undernourished and unsupported practitioners showing up in these spaces working out their wounds at the feet of the birthing mother. Amelia shares how she is devoting her time currently to recharge so when she returns to birthwork she is doing so from a full cup and from a place of overflow.

About Amelia:

Amelia is a community builder, advocate for woman and family centered care, childbirth educator and birth doula. She entered birth work in 2017 as a HypnoBirthing® childbirth educator after experiencing calm births with both her children. After welcoming her 3rd child in 2020 Amelia decided to expand into birth work as a birth doula and midwife assistant. She has a passion for walking alongside women and birthing families as they remember, heal, reclaim & embrace their power in the journey through pregnancy, birth, postpartum & motherhood/parenthood.
